Smart Spending Strategies

Finding the perfect offers doesn't have to be a struggle. With a little planning, you can tap into incredible financial benefits without sacrificing quality. Start by building a detailed budget that illustrates your income and expenses. This vital step allows you to recognize areas where you can reduce spending.

  • Analyze prices from various sources before making a purchase.
  • Employ coupons, discount codes, and reward programs to enhance your financial gains.

Remember, smart shopping is about securing informed decisions that match with your budget. By adopting these approaches, you can savor the satisfaction of a financially sound lifestyle.
